Combination of vector quantization and gaussian mixture models for speaker verification with sparse training data

Guido Kolano, Peter Regel-Brietzmann

We present a combination of an extended vector quantization (VQ) algorithm for training a speaker model and a gaussian interpretation of the VQ speaker model in the verification phase. This leads to a large decrease of the error rates compared to normal vector quantization and only a slight deterioration compared to full Gaussian mixture model (GMM) training. The training costs of the new method are only slightly higher than for pure vector quantization.
